Imaging of metabolic diseases of the brain

Abstract:
Awareness is increasing regarding the utility of MR imaging in the diagnosis and characterization of a wide number of inherited and acquired metabolic diseases. Although the pattern of disease is not often specific, the distribution may suggest a differential diagnosis that may be pursued by increasingly specific enzyme analysis. An exciting potential exists for detecting asymptomatic carriers for these diseases. MR imaging is also of value in monitoring these diseases and in planning therapy for those few conditions for which intervention is possible.
